This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S/LAUNCHXL-CC3235SF:Kentec QVGA 接口 simplelink_sdk_lvgl_plugin_3_30_00_06

Guru**** 654100 points
Other Parts Discussed in Thread: TIDM-1020
请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/wi-fi-group/wifi/f/wi-fi-forum/956493/ccs-launchxl-cc3235sf-kentec-qvga-interface-simplelink_sdk_lvgl_plugin_3_30_00_06

器件型号:LAUNCHXL-CC3235SF
主题中讨论的其他器件:TIDM-1020

工具/软件:Code Composer Studio

您好!

参考设计 TIDM-1020讨论了 Kentec QVGA 显示屏和 CC3220 Launchpad 所需的更改、以便触摸板正常工作。 上面的 KentecTouchwidget 示例中的自述文件没有提到 Kentec QVGA 显示屏的任何更改、只是 launchpad 的更改。 我对 launchpad 进行了所有更改、但似乎无法通过"校准触摸屏"。 我不确定在焊接时是否会烧毁或损坏连接、组件非常小、因此虽然我确实使用了 BOM 中完全相同的外形尺寸电阻器、但还是可以实现。 在本示例中、屏幕感应触摸是否也需要更改触摸屏?   

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Sterling、

    对 Kentec BoosterPack 进行了一些更改、因此 TIDM-1020设计将进行堆栈、同时容纳系统中的其余传感器和 BoosterPack。

    (编辑)  您需要添加的更改是为了保护 ADC 输入电压、请参阅指南第3.1.4.1.1节(Kentec BP 输出3.3V、 但 CC32xx ADC 输入只能接受1.4V)、同时仍允许引脚在运行时在 ADC 输入和 GPIO 输出之间切换。 我不知道插件中的演示为什么没有解决此硬件问题。 很好的收获

    此致、

    Sarah

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    谢谢、我对您编辑的回复不太了解。

    您是否说我也需要对 Kentec 触摸屏进行更改? ADC 引脚接收模拟信号、并向 Kentec 发送输出信号(共四个输出、其中两个与 ADC 引脚复用)。

    Kentec 会将总共四个模拟信号(XP、YP、XN、YN)发送回 launchpad、但由于 launchpad 没有足够数量的 ADC、 您有此权变措施、因此可能仍然需要对 Kentec 进行一些修改、因为这四个 ADC 进入 launchpad 上的不同引脚?  

    在调试时、ADC 寄存器不会随着我触摸屏幕而改变值、这些是要查看的正确寄存器吗?  

    我想确保这一点、因为我不想对不同的 LaunchPad 进行更多更改。 尽管我有合适的工具、但在我确定焊接工作是否顺利之前、我实际上不想继续对其他组件进行其他更改。  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Sterling、

    Kentec 显示屏仅需要2个 ADC 通道。 请参阅 TIDM-1020指南的第2.3.1.1节"触摸位置检测和触摸屏校准 "、了解有关4个引脚行为的更多说明。

    重要的区别在于、2个 ADC 引脚必须能够在运行时在 ADC 输入和 GPIO 输出之间切换。 这些 LaunchPad 接头引脚上的现有运算放大器缓冲器(用于防止 ADC 接收高于1.4V 的电压并损坏 CC32xx)不允许 GPIO 输出工作。 在 TIDM-1020中、我们绕过了 LaunchPad 上的运算放大器并添加了不同的分压器。

    您无需对 Kentec BoosterPack 进行任何更改。 唯一需要做的更改是对 LaunchPad ADC 引脚进行更改。

    (抱歉进行了编辑。 我最初只记得为使 LaunchPad 堆栈而进行的硬件更改。 我忘记了我们为 ADC 引脚所做的修复。)

    此致、

    Sarah